This Intermediate Level course reviews a case study of a pregnant female with an alloantibody causing a blood type conflict. It reviews the process of antibody detection and and interpretation.

At the completion of this course the reader will be able to:

  1. Discuss the process of determining the ABO/Rh of the patient in this case study.
  2. Recall the process of performing antibody detection on the patient in this case study.
  3. Interpret the results for the patient in this case study.
